Who We Serve
FCSF serves children across the state of Georgia who are being raised by:
Grandparents
Relatives
Kinship caregivers
Foster and non-traditional displaced care providers
Many of the caregivers we support receive little to no financial assistance to help offset the costs of caring for children. Our services help bridge that gap.
Relative Care | Fictive Kin | Grandparents Raising Grandchildren Eligibility:
Children in these care settings are eligible for four seasons of support if they are receiving zero to base per diem or comparable compensation.
If they are not receiving any per diem, SSI, or equivalent compensation, they can be served until age 18 or high school graduation.
Biological parents must not reside in the home.
A DFCS case number may not be required.
How Foster Care Support Foundation Supports Grandparents Raising Grandchildren
FCSF supports grandparents raising grandchildren in Georgia by focusing on the immediate and ongoing needs of the children in their care. Our services are designed to reduce financial strain on caregivers while helping children adjust to sudden changes in their lives.
Through our Distribution Program, eligible families receive:
Full seasonal wardrobes (clothing and shoes)
School supplies and backpacks
Developmental and educational toys
Recreational items and bicycles
Safe infant and toddler care equipment, such as strollers and high chairs
All items are provided free of charge to verified families raising children in kinship and relative care.

Grands Raising Grands Holiday Wish Program
In addition to year-round support, FCSF offers the Grands Raising Grands Holiday Wish Program, which serves children living in grandparent and other kinship care households who may not qualify for other holiday assistance programs.
Through this program:
Children submit holiday wish lists
Community donors (“Wish Granters”) fulfill those wishes
Children also receive clothing, shoes, and other needed items
This program ensures that children being raised by grandparents or relative caregivers can experience joy, dignity, and inclusion during the holiday season.
